5 simple ways I sterilize jars (no special tools needed) And is sterilization necessary at all?

Now is the harvesting season. And many people ask me how I sterilize jars. I do not have special devices for sterilization, so I use other methods)) Before sterilization, the jars must be washed well. I wash with soda. Then I rinse it under running water.

Method one - steam sterilization

I pour water into the pan, put it on the fire, bring it to a boil. I set the grid on top, and the banks on it. I boil for 10-15 minutes.

The second method is in a pot of water

Very handy for sterilizing small cans. I put the jars in cold water and put the pan on the fire, cover with a lid, bring to a boil and let it boil for 2-3 minutes.

Method three - in the oven

I use this method most often. I put the cans in a cold oven. I set it to 150 degrees. I "fry" the cans for 15-20 minutes. Then I turn off the oven and do not open it for another 15 minutes. But more often I leave the jars in the oven until they cool completely.

The fourth way is the microwave

This is if you need it very urgently)) I pour a little water into each jar and put it in the microwave. I expose 3 minutes and maximum power. I pour out the remaining water and... done!

The fifth method is sterilization with vinegar

This method was suggested to me in the comments. Now I do it too))

I pour 2 tablespoons into the jar. vinegar. Cover with a lid and shake well so that the vinegar hits all the walls of the jar. Then I pour the vinegar into another jar and do the same, etc.
